Yes, I broke some parts. Not what you expect either. I broke both of the battery holders . Not sure how but thats the only weak spot I could find after running for over 2hrs and jumping it off and up everything I could find. Most stuff was well over 8' and I was running 3s and 4s. No over heating and no breakage that put a stop to all the fun. I would highly recomend this to anyone.
